1. Embrace Open Shelving

The popular style of open shelving enhances your kitchen’s functionality as well as its aesthetic appeal. It allows you to display your favorite dishes and kitchenware while keeping them within easy reach. This design choice creates an airy feel and can make your kitchen appear larger and more inviting.

Custom cabinets can include features like pull-out shelves, soft-close drawers, and specialized storage solutions for spices, pots, and pans.

3. Go Bold with a Backsplash

Your kitchen can become something extraordinary with a striking backsplash. Consider using bold, colorful tiles or intricate patterns to make a statement. A unique backsplash not only adds visual interest but also serves as a focal point in your kitchen design.

4. Incorporate an Island

A kitchen island, with its additional counter space, storage, and seating, can be a versatile addition. Whether you have a large kitchen or a smaller one, an island can be customized to fit your needs. Consider adding features like a built-in sink, wine rack, or bookshelf for cookbooks.

5. Use High-Quality Countertops

Investing in high-quality countertops can elevate the look and functionality of your kitchen. Materials like quartz, granite, and marble are not only durable but also add a touch of luxury. These surfaces are easy to clean and can withstand the daily wear and tear of a busy kitchen.

7. Add a Pop of Color

While neutral tones are timeless, adding a pop of color can make your kitchen stand out. Consider painting your cabinets a bold hue, choosing colorful appliances, or incorporating vibrant accessories.A subtle pop of color can have a big effect.

8. Install Smart Appliances

Your kitchen can benefit from the efficiency and convenience of smart appliances. From refrigerators with touchscreens to ovens you can control with your smartphone, these modern gadgets can streamline your cooking and entertaining. They also add a high-tech, contemporary vibe to your kitchen.

9. Create a Coffee Station

If you’re a coffee lover, consider dedicating a small area of your kitchen to a coffee station. Include a built-in coffee maker, storage for mugs and beans, and a stylish backsplash. This can make your morning routine more enjoyable and add a cozy touch to your kitchen.

10. Utilize Vertical Space

Amplify your kitchen’s stockpiling potential by using vertical space. Install tall cabinets that reach the ceiling, and use the upper shelves for items you don’t need every day. Adding hooks or pegboards on walls for hanging pots, pans, and utensils can also free up counter space.

11. Focus on Flooring

The right flooring can tie your kitchen design together. Durable materials like hardwood, tile, and luxury vinyl are excellent choices for a kitchen remodel. Consider patterns or textures that complement your overall design and add visual interest.

12. Integrate Natural Elements

Bringing regular components into your kitchen can make a warm and welcoming environment. To add a touch of the natural world, think about utilizing materials like plants, stone, and wood. A wooden butcher block countertop, stone backsplash, or a few potted herbs can enhance the natural feel of your kitchen.

13. Choose Stylish Hardware

Cabinet hardware is a small detail that can have a big impact on your kitchen’s look. Choose knobs and handles that go well with your design as a whole. The appropriate hardware can provide the ideal finishing touch, whether you prefer something sleek and contemporary or antique and ornate.

14. Design a Functional Layout

A functional layout is key to a successful kitchen remodel. Ensure that your kitchen’s work triangle – the sink, stove, and refrigerator – is efficient and minimizes unnecessary movement. Consider how you use your kitchen and arrange the elements in a way that enhances your workflow.

15. Personalize with Decor

Finally, personalize your kitchen with decor that reflects your style. Whether it’s artwork, family photos, or unique accessories, adding personal touches can make your kitchen feel like home. Consider seasonal decor to keep the space feeling fresh and inviting year-round.
